Leveraging data for intelligent productivity reporting requires a multi-faceted approach that integrates various technologies and methodologies.
* Data collection from multiple sources such as time tracking systems, project management platforms, and communication tools.
* Data preparation to ensure accuracy, consistency, and trustworthiness.
* The application of advanced analytics techniques, like machine learning and predictive modeling, to reveal insights in productivity data.
* The creation of comprehensive dashboards and presentations that visually depict key efficiency measures.
By embracing this data-driven approach, organizations can revolutionize their productivity reporting from a static exercise into a dynamic and actionable tool for continuous improvement.

Boosting Efficiency: Building a Robust Productivity Reporting Framework
In today's fast-paced realm, organizations are constantly striving to enhance efficiency. A robust productivity reporting framework is essential for tracking progress, identifying areas for optimization, and ultimately driving success. To build a effective framework, it's crucial to outline clear metrics, integrate appropriate tools, and foster a culture of data-driven decision-making.
- Begin with, clearly defining the key performance indicators (KPIs) that will be used to measure productivity. This ought to consider input from various stakeholders, such as employees and leaders.
- Next, select the tools and technologies that will be used to collect and analyze productivity data. Consider factors such as flexibility, simplicity, and synchronization with existing systems.
- Ultimately, establish a process for interpreting the productivity data. This must feature regular meetings with stakeholders, presentations of key findings, and actionable insights that can be used to optimize productivity.
